Avoid the Interdynamics crap. Not sure what Harbor Freight has. After several failures of the Interdynamics, I bought a set through www.ackits.com (they also have awesome forums over there). A little more expensive but the quality is 10x better than the auto parts store stuff.

The sight glass is so you can see if you are charging with liquid or gas. It also lets you see the oil when you are putting in the oil charge.

I use a set of Yellow Jacket series 41 gauges. There not cheap but if you search around you can probably find a set with hoses for under 100. Why did I choose them? You could use them every day and they would probably last a life time. Originally didn’t buy them for automotive work but I like how I can switch the hoses and work on something else. Mastercool and Yellow Jacket both make quality products.
